Understanding the Exhaust System
Before diving into particular exhaust parts, it is vital to comprehend the components that make up a common exhaust system in a dodge ram Exhaust Parts Ram. The exhaust system is normally consisted of the following parts:
ComponentFunctionExhaust ManifoldCollects exhaust gases from the engine's cylinders.Catalytic ConverterConverts hazardous gases into less damaging emissions.Exhaust PipeCarries exhaust gases from the engine to the muffler.MufflerDecreases noise produced by the exhaust gases.TailpipeLast outlet for the exhaust gases to exit the vehicle.ResonatorTones the exhaust sound and more minimizes sound.Value of Each Exhaust Component
Tire Manifold: This is the very first component that exhaust gases encounter as they leave the engine. An efficiency exhaust manifold can boost airflow, permitting better engine performance and power.
Catalytic Converter: Essential for meeting emissions guidelines, a high-performance catalytic converter can improve exhaust circulation while still reducing hazardous emissions.
Exhaust Pipe: The diameter and material of the exhaust pipeline considerably impact the overall system performance. Larger, mandrel-bent pipelines can boost air flow, causing enhanced horsepower and torque.
Muffler: This component directly affects the noise of the lorry. Performance mufflers can provide the truck a throatier sound while decreasing back pressure.
Tailpipe: The tailpipe ends up the exhaust system and can affect sound and look. Various styles, such as dual or single pointers, can boost aesthetic appeals.
Resonator: This optional element even more modifies the noise of the exhaust system, enabling a much deeper tone or decreasing drone at particular RPMs.

When selecting exhaust parts for a Dodge Ram, numerous aspects need to be considered:
Fitment: Ensure parts work with the specific model year and engine type of your Ram.Product: Choose premium products like stainless-steel for toughness and resistance to rust.Sound Preference: Determine the preferred noise level and tone, which can vary significantly in between various mufflers and resonators.Efficiency Goals: Identify whether the objective is simply sound improvement or if performance improvements are required as well.Installation of Exhaust Parts
